In this episode we are going to talk about leading your target which is sort of a laning skill, it is one of the skills of laning but I see a lot of people doing it very badly if not at all. Paintballs accelerate very rapidly so it is not like a bullet it is not instantaneously from one side of the field to the other. Let me show you something. This paintball marker is currently choreographed at about 275 feet per second. That back bunker over there, that's about 150 to 200 feet away. Check out how long it takes for a paintball to get there. That was about a second and a half to two seconds. One second or two seconds may not sound like a lot but in paintball terms that's almost forever. You see by the time you shoot the paintball at where the person was standing, somebody in one or two seconds can run across the field and get already to a new position so what you need to do as a shooter is you need to lead your target. You need to not shoot where they were, you need to shoot where they are going. So when you are leading your target, you're predicting where the other guy is going to go. So in this case I know that somebody is going to that back corner bunker. I'm not going to be shooting at the bunker itself, I'm actually going to be shooting about one or two inches to the side of the bunker. The idea is not to pound the bunker but to pound in front of the bunker so that anybody running through that space has a high probability of being shot by a paintball that I shoot. Kind of like this.
